Return on equity or ROE is an important factor to be considered by a shareholder because it tells them how effectively their capital is being reinvested. Put another way, it reveals the company's success at turning shareholder investments into profits.

How Is ROE Calculated?

The formula for ROE is:

Return on Equity = Net Profit (from continuing operations) ÷ Shareholders' Equity

So, based on the above formula, the ROE for Ningbo Xusheng Group is:

13% = CN¥779m ÷ CN¥6.1b (Based on the trailing twelve months to September 2023).

The 'return' is the amount earned after tax over the last twelve months. So, this means that for every CN¥1 of its shareholder's investments, the company generates a profit of CN¥0.13.

Ningbo Xusheng Group's Earnings Growth And 13% ROE

At first glance, Ningbo Xusheng Group seems to have a decent ROE. Especially when compared to the industry average of 7.5% the company's ROE looks pretty impressive. Probably as a result of this, Ningbo Xusheng Group was able to see an impressive net income growth of 27% over the last five years. However, there could also be other causes behind this growth. For example, it is possible that the company's management has made some good strategic decisions, or that the company has a low payout ratio.

As a next step, we compared Ningbo Xusheng Group's net income growth with the industry, and pleasingly, we found that the growth seen by the company is higher than the average industry growth of 3.8%.

Is Ningbo Xusheng Group Using Its Retained Earnings Effectively?

Ningbo Xusheng Group has a really low three-year median payout ratio of 12%, meaning that it has the remaining 88% left over to reinvest into its business. So it looks like Ningbo Xusheng Group is reinvesting profits heavily to grow its business, which shows in its earnings growth.

Additionally, Ningbo Xusheng Group has paid dividends over a period of six years which means that the company is pretty serious about sharing its profits with shareholders. Our latest analyst data shows that the future payout ratio of the company over the next three years is expected to be approximately 12%. Regardless, the future ROE for Ningbo Xusheng Group is predicted to rise to 17% despite there being not much change expected in its payout ratio.
